2005 Audi TT vs. 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ari
To start off, 2005 Audi TT is newer by 26 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ari would be higher. At 5,032 cc (8 cylinders), 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Audi TT (250 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 102 more horse power than 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ari. (148 HP @ 3600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Audi TT should accelerate faster than 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ari weights approximately 170 kg more than 2005 Audi TT.
Because 2005 Audi TT is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Audi TT will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ari (325 Nm) has 4 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Audi TT. (321 Nm). This means 1979 Pontiac Grand Safari will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Audi TT.
